Hickie   Listen
noun
hickie, hickey  n.  
1.
(Elec.) A device used to adapt a lighting fixture for mounting in an outlet box, or on a pipe.
2.
A red mark on the skin, caused by a passionate, sucking kiss at that location. (slang)
3.
A doohickey. (informal)
